YJ14 FUB is a 2014 Aixam Crossline in White with a 505c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 90.9%.
Across all 2014 Aixam Crossline models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.6% with a typical mileage of 17,889 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Aixam Crossline fails its MOT is steering rack gaiter split, accounting for 39 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YJ14 FUB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Aixam Crossline typically stays on UK roads for around 19 years. At 12 years old, this Aixam Crossline is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
